Procedural Posture

Civil Appeal / Ruling on Post Appeal Application for Release of Security and Change of Advocates

  1. 1 Whether the court should grant leave for the new firm of advocates to come on record for the applicants.
  2. 2 Whether the court should order the release of security deposit and balance of judgment sum to the applicants' new advocates.
  3. 3 Whether the court can compel a non-party bank to release funds held as security for the appeal.

Ratio Decidendi

The court held that the application for leave to change advocates and for release of funds was occasioned by the conduct of the previous advocates, who failed to transfer the mandate for the joint account after consent to change of advocates. The court found that the orders sought were largely procedural and should have been effected without court intervention, as the advocates involved are officers of the court and the actions required were automatic following the outcome of the appeal and the conditions for stay. Court Disposition

application allowed in part

Orders

  • Leave is granted for Kimondo Gachoka & Company Advocates to come on record for the applicants.
  • Kimondo Gachoka & Company Advocates shall replace Kairu & McCourt Advocates as signatories to the joint account at Diamond Trust Bank.
